RCS England Innovation Hub
The Innovation Hub (I-Hub) is an initiative by RCS England that connects industry partners to support surgical innovators in developing, evaluating, and delivering new products and tools.
We do this by providing education and support to innovators, hosting innovation events and connecting partners and innovators. This initiative is for surgeons by surgeons from a variety of disciplines, surgical specialties and grades.
Our mission is to provide surgeons and allied healthcare professionals with the best surgical solutions, whether physical or digital, that address real-world challenges surgeons face.
This initiative builds on the 2018 Future of Surgery report, the 2022 Future of Surgery: Technology Enhanced Surgical Training report and our Future of Surgery Programme.
Providing education and support
We equip members with essential tools, including access to experts, and early-stage support, to help advance innovations.
We organise events and offer our Innovation Clinic to support your journey.
Connecting innovators to partners
At each step of the journey, we provide innovators with access to our network of members and industry partners to connect our innovators with the right people and organisations. The I-Hub collaborates with companies to link them with expert frontline clinicians eager to share their knowledge and skills to support new surgical products.
